    Poladyan: Interpreters at V. Petrosyan trial receive severe reprimand

    Tuesday, May 27, 2014


    The interpreters participating in a court hearing of the comedian
    Vardan Petrosyan 's case have received severe reprimands for poor
    interpretation into French. The Head of Armenia's Judicial Department
    Karen Poladyan made this announcement in the Armenian parliament
    today, when responding to a question of deputy of Republican Party of
    Armenia (HHK) faction Khosrov Harutyunyan.

    K. Harutyunyan said in particular that it was evident at the latest
    court sitting that the interpreter did not have a good command of
    French. He asked if 15 million drams allocated to the Judicial
    Departmnent can be used to hire good interpreters whose
    professionalism could ensure the efficiency of the trial.

    Poladyan replied that annual contests of interpreters are held, and in
    2014 Vi Group was announced the winner.
    As for the interpretation during the trial of Vardan Petrosyan,
    Poladyan noted that the judge already sent a letter to the Judicial
    Department in this connection.

    "It was a technical problem. The interpreter is fluent in written
    French, but has difficulty interpreting," the Judicial Department head
    explained.

    The HHK deputy noted that he considers a severe reprimand to be insufficient.

    We would remind you that the court hearing of Vardan Petrosyan was
    adjourned as the interpreter could not interpret properly for
    Petrosyan's French lawyer Marie Laure Dose.

    Comedian, actor Vardan Petrosyan was arrested in November 2013 on
    charges of causing a road accident that killed two people.
